- Tenant Screening and Selection: This is arguably one of the most crucial services. A good property management company will conduct thorough background checks, credit checks, and rental history verifications to screen potential tenants. This helps to minimize the risk of late payments, property damage, and other tenant-related issues. They also ensure that all applicants meet fair housing standards, preventing any discriminatory practices.
- Rent Collection: Property managers handle rent collection, ensuring that payments are made on time and in accordance with the lease agreement. They provide convenient payment options for tenants and promptly address any late payments or non-payment issues. This saves you the hassle of chasing down rent each month and dealing with the unpleasantness of late fees or eviction proceedings.
- Property Maintenance and Repairs: This is where the property management company really shines. They coordinate all maintenance and repair requests, from minor fixes to major renovations. They have a network of trusted contractors and vendors to ensure that repairs are completed quickly and efficiently. They also conduct regular property inspections to identify and address any potential problems before they become major issues. This proactive approach helps to maintain the value of your property and keep it in good condition.
- Property Marketing and Leasing: To attract qualified tenants, property managers market your property through various channels, including online listings, social media, and local advertising. They handle all tenant inquiries, schedule showings, and coordinate the lease signing process. They ensure that all leases are compliant with local laws and regulations.
- Financial Management: Property managers handle all the financial aspects of managing your property, including rent collection, expense tracking, and financial reporting. They provide you with regular financial statements, giving you a clear picture of your property's performance. They also handle things like paying property taxes, insurance, and other bills associated with the property.
- Legal Compliance: Staying up-to-date on local and federal housing laws can be a real headache. Columbia Property Management DC companies are experts in this area, ensuring that your property is always in compliance. This includes things like fair housing laws, lead-based paint disclosure, and eviction procedures.
- Experience and Expertise: Look for a company with a proven track record of success in the DC market. They should have experience managing properties similar to yours and a deep understanding of local laws and regulations. Ask about their experience with different types of properties, such as single-family homes, apartments, and multi-unit buildings.
- Reputation and Reviews: Check online reviews and testimonials from other property owners. See what people are saying about their experiences with the company. Look for companies with a strong reputation for professionalism, responsiveness, and customer service. Sites like Yelp, Google Reviews, and the Better Business Bureau can be great resources.
- Communication and Responsiveness: Effective communication is key to a successful property management relationship. Make sure the company is responsive to your inquiries and provides regular updates on your property. They should be easy to reach by phone, email, and/or text.
- Transparency and Reporting: Look for a company that provides transparent financial reporting. You should have access to detailed monthly statements that track income, expenses, and any maintenance or repair costs. They should also be able to provide you with regular property inspections and reports.
- Fees and Pricing: Understand the company's fee structure. Property management fees typically include a percentage of the monthly rent collected. Make sure you understand all the fees involved, including any additional charges for things like tenant placement, maintenance, or legal services. Compare fees from different companies to ensure you're getting a competitive rate. However, don't base your decision solely on price; the quality of service is just as important.
- Technology and Systems: In today's digital age, technology is essential for efficient property management. Look for a company that uses modern software and systems to manage your property. This includes online portals for tenants and owners, automated rent payments, and online maintenance requests.
- Local Knowledge: A company with strong local knowledge of the DC market can be invaluable. They should be familiar with the different neighborhoods, rental rates, and market trends. They should also have established relationships with local contractors and vendors.
- What are the typical fees for property management in DC? Fees can vary, but generally, property management companies charge a percentage of the monthly rent collected, typically ranging from 8% to 12%. Some companies also charge a one-time fee for tenant placement.
- How do property managers handle tenant screening? Property managers conduct thorough background checks, credit checks, and rental history verifications. They also verify income and employment to ensure the tenant's ability to pay rent.
- What happens if a tenant doesn't pay rent? Property managers will follow the proper procedures for late rent, including sending late notices and, if necessary, initiating the eviction process. They will handle all communication with the tenant and navigate the legal aspects.
- How do property managers handle maintenance requests? Tenants submit maintenance requests, and the property manager coordinates the repairs with qualified vendors. They oversee the process and ensure the work is completed efficiently.
- How often will I receive financial reports? You typically receive monthly financial statements that detail income, expenses, and any maintenance costs associated with the property.
- Can property managers handle evictions? Yes, reputable property management companies have experience with the eviction process and can handle all aspects, from serving notices to coordinating with legal counsel.
